Springfield boards weigh sureties, sinkhole repair; aldermen to vote on rezoning, budget

No decisions have been published from Springfield's recent Planning Commission and Airport Board meetings, as minutes have not yet been released. The most consequential action this week will come Tuesday, when the Board of Mayor and Aldermen takes final votes on rezoning, budget amendments, and utility rate changes.

Planning Commission (Aug. 6 and Aug. 11)

The Planning Commission met twice in the past two weeks, with both agendas centered on development-related financial guarantees. On Aug. 6, the commission was scheduled to consider approving a performance surety for Jasper Fields Phase 1 and a maintenance surety for Reyes Estates. The Aug. 11 meeting repeated those two items, along with approval of minutes from the July 2 meeting and a public comment period. No votes have been reported because minutes are not yet published.

Airport Board (Aug. 12)

The Springfield-Robertson County Joint Airport Board met Aug. 12 to consider awarding a $634,870 contract for the Sinkhole Repair Project to Rogers Group, Inc. The board also discussed clarifying policy on subleasing individually owned commercial hangar builds and reviewed staff pay and benefits. Routine items included approving the July 8 minutes and the July 2026 treasurer's report. As with the Planning Commission, no official outcomes are available yet.

Springfield Planning Commission considers Highway 41 North rezoning, other items

The Springfield Planning Commission met on July 2 to consider four items, but official minutes have not yet been published, so no final decisions are recorded. The agenda included a rezoning request on Highway 41 North, an amendment to the zoning ordinance, a preliminary plat approval, and an internal bylaws change.

Rezoning request for Highway 41 North property

The commission was scheduled to vote on a request to rezone Map 069, Parcel 026.03 on Highway 41 North. The property’s current zoning and the proposed zoning were not specified in the agenda summary.

Amendment to Zoning Ordinance Section 801

An amendment to Section 801 of the city’s Zoning Ordinance was on the table for possible adoption. No further details were available in the published agenda.

Preliminary plat for Spring Creek Phase 1 / Highland Estates

The commission was asked to approve a preliminary plat for Spring Creek Phase 1, also referred to as Highland Estates. Plat approvals establish the layout of lots, streets, and utilities for a new subdivision.

Amendment to Planning Commission Bylaws

The final agenda item was a proposed amendment to the commission’s own bylaws. The nature of the change was not described in the agenda.
